Output 59431156473d10906de81c2ec1e0e928d72fca90847e799478d2cafc2867884e:102

value
262144
script pubkey
OP_0 OP_PUSHBYTES_20 348a3dec33dbf20d61e2979219a4a043e44a23a6
address
bc1qxj9rmmpnm0eq6c0zj7fpnf9qg0jy5gaxwm4h5s
transaction
59431156473d10906de81c2ec1e0e928d72fca90847e799478d2cafc2867884e